Supply Chain Shifts and the Future of the Fluorspar Industry

Fluorspar, once considered a modest industrial mineral, is now gaining strategic importance across global markets. The primary driver behind this transformation is the growing reliance on fluorine compounds in modern technologies, including semiconductors, pharmaceuticals, and electric vehicle batteries.


Traditionally, fluorspar has been essential in the production of aluminum, steel, and glass, serving as a flux to reduce melting points and improve efficiency. However, as the world pivots toward digitalization and green energy, fluorspar’s value proposition has shifted significantly.


A critical use of fluorspar is in the creation of hydrofluoric acid, which serves as a building block for numerous fluorine-based chemicals. These are used in everything from refrigerants and pesticides to specialized polymers like PTFE (Teflon) and lithium hexafluorophosphate, a vital electrolyte in lithium-ion batteries.

As a result, countries are reassessing their fluorspar supply chains, with many recognizing it as a critical mineral. The United States and European Union have listed fluorspar as essential for economic and national security due to its limited global supply and increasing strategic applications.


China currently controls a significant portion of fluorspar production and exports, but rising demand has triggered efforts to diversify supply. Exploration activities are intensifying in Africa, Central Asia, and North America, where untapped reserves hold promising potential.


Despite the growth, challenges persist. Mining fluorspar can have environmental consequences, and regulatory pressure is growing. This is leading to a wave of innovation in low-impact mining techniques and recycling of fluorine chemicals from waste streams.


In short, the fluorspar market is undergoing a transformation, evolving from a commodity-based supply chain to a strategic industry. Its rising relevance in clean energy, defense, and advanced manufacturing sectors marks a pivotal shift that positions fluorspar at the heart of future industrial policy.
